Yes, 130 782 061 is a prime number.
Indeed, the definition of a prime numbers is to have exactly two distinct positive divisors, 1 and itself. A number is a divisor of another number when the remainder of Euclid’s division of the second one by the first one is zero. Concerning the number 130 782 061, the only two divisors are 1 and 130 782 061. Therefore 130 782 061 is a prime number.
As a consequence, 130 782 061 is only a multiple of 1 and 130 782 061.
